Top 19 Practical Home Services Marketing Tips You Should Deploy

If you want to have an edge over your competitors, here are the top 19 practical home services marketing tips to deploy:

1. Optimize Your Website Design

In the digital realm, your website acts as your primary storefront. It’s paramount that this platform is not only aesthetically pleasing but also functional. Research has shown that 75 percent of potential customers often judge the credibility of a business based on its website design.

Ensure your site is mobile-responsive, has intuitive navigation, and features a compelling call-to-action (CTA). Enhanced website design bolsters conversion rates and significantly impacts user retention.

2. Harness the Power of Email Marketing

Other than a communication tool, email is a direct link to past and potential customers. By segmenting your email list, you can tailor messages to specific groups, ensuring relevant content that resonates.

Highlight promotions, share informative articles, and update customers about your home services business. Properly executed email marketing can increase engagement rates and repeat business.

3. Search Engines and Business Listings

With most consumers turning to search engines before deciding, home services companies must be prominently listed. Regularly update your business listings, ensuring consistent information across platforms. Optimize your website for search engines and local search to capture the nearby clientele looking for your services.

4. Leverage Social Media Marketing

Social media marketing has grown from a mere promotional tool to a platform for storytelling. Engage with your audience by sharing success stories, client testimonials, and service highlights. Use platforms like Instagram to showcase before-and-after photos. And Twitter to share quick updates or promotions.

Consistent engagement builds a community around your brand, fostering trust and loyalty.

5. The Impact of Online Reviews

In an era where word-of-mouth has transitioned online, reviews can make or break a business. Encourage your satisfied clientele to leave feedback on platforms like Google My Business. Regularly monitor these reviews, thanking positive reviewers and addressing concerns raised by less satisfied customers. This proactive approach demonstrates excellent customer service, enhancing your business’s reputation.

6. Mastering Video Marketing

Videos have a unique ability to capture attention and convey information swiftly. Whether it’s a detailed tutorial, client testimonial, or a glimpse behind the scenes, video marketing has a high engagement rate. Use platforms like YouTube to disseminate informational content, and consider shorter platforms like TikTok for quick tips and hacks.

7. Deep Dive into Content Marketing

Content marketing offers an avenue to establish your business as a thought leader in the home services industry. Produce comprehensive guides, industry news updates, and how-to articles. This drives organic traffic and positions your brand as a trusted resource.

8. Prioritize Customer Service

Every interaction, whether online or offline, shapes a customer’s perception of your business. Train your team to offer consistent, high-quality service. Quick responses, understanding the customer’s needs, and offering solutions culminate in a stellar customer experience. In the home services industry, where trust is paramount, top-notch customer service can significantly boost referrals and repeat business.

9. Monitoring and Improving Conversion Rates

Conversion rates serve as a metric for the effectiveness of your marketing efforts. By regularly analyzing these rates, you can pinpoint areas of improvement. It could be a tweak in the website design or refining your CTA; small changes can lead to significant results.

12. Localized Advertising Campaigns

In the home services industry, proximity plays a pivotal role. Potential customers are often looking for services within their neighborhood or community. This is where localized advertising campaigns come into play. Through geo-targeting, businesses can showcase their ads to specific locations, ensuring their marketing efforts resonate with the right audience.

Platforms like Facebook Ads and Google Ads allow for intricate geo-targeting down to a zip code or radius around a particular address. Tailoring your message to address local needs or community-specific trends can enhance engagement. For instance, a home service business in a coastal area might emphasize its expertise in weather-resistant services.

13. Incorporating User-Generated Content (UGC)

The digital age has brought forth a powerful tool – user-generated content. From simple reviews to elaborate DIY videos, UGC is a testament to a service or product’s impact on its consumers. Home services companies can encourage clients to share their experiences, perhaps through before-and-after photos or reviews.

Displaying these on the business website or social media platforms can boost credibility. Moreover, UGC fosters community and trust as potential customers see real-life examples of services.

14. The Role of Influencer Partnerships

Influencer marketing isn’t limited to fashion or beauty sectors. Micro-influencers, particularly those focusing on home improvement or DIY projects, can be invaluable for home services companies. A simple endorsement, tutorial, or review from a trusted influencer can introduce your services to a broader yet targeted audience. Partnering with local influencers can add a layer of community trust, amplifying the potential for lead generation.

15. Data-Driven Decision Making

Data reigns supreme in today’s digital landscape. Every click, interaction, and conversion provides valuable insights into consumer behaviour. Tools like Google Analytics, SEMrush, or HubSpot offer a goldmine of information. By analyzing this data, businesses can pinpoint what’s working and areas of improvement in their marketing strategy.

It could be a particular blog driving traffic or a localized ad campaign generating leads. Regularly reviewing and acting upon these insights ensures a dynamic, result-oriented marketing approach.

16. Creating a Referral Program

Word-of-mouth has always been a potent tool in the home services industry. However, businesses can formalize it through structured referral programs. Offering incentives, be it discounts or complimentary services, can encourage satisfied customers to spread the word.

Promoting this program through email marketing or social media can amplify its reach. When a recommendation comes from a trusted source, like a friend or family member, potential customers are more likely to engage.

17. Leveraging Chatbots for Enhanced Customer Engagement

With technological advancements, customer service isn’t limited to human interactions. AI-driven chatbots have emerged as efficient tools for addressing customer queries around the clock. Whether it’s booking an appointment, answering frequent questions, or gathering feedback, chatbots can streamline the process.

Platforms like Drift or Intercom facilitate easy integration of chatbots into a website, enhancing user experience and potential lead generation.

18. Retargeting Campaigns

Not every interaction results in conversion. Potential customers might visit a site and browse services but leave without taking action. Here’s where retargeting campaigns come into play.

Through tools like Google’s Remarketing or Facebook’s Custom Audiences, businesses can ‘follow’ these users around the web, displaying tailored ads encouraging them to revisit and convert. By reminding them of the services, especially if coupled with a special offer, the chances of conversion dramatically increase.

19. Workshops and Webinars as Marketing Tools

Knowledge sharing is a powerful tool for establishing authority in any industry. Home services companies can host educational webinars or in-person workshops on various topics –DIY home improvement tips or the latest trends in home decor.

These sessions provide value to attendees and position the company as an industry expert. They also offer an avenue for direct interaction with potential customers, understanding their needs, and showcasing expertise.

The Future of Home Services Marketing

Technological advancements like Augmented Reality (AR) and Artificial Intelligence (AI) will revolutionize the future of the home services industry. AR allows consumers to virtually preview services, such as a room remodel, before committing, drastically reducing their decision-making time.

In contrast, AI delves deeper, from chatbots to predictive analyses, personalizing user experiences and offering tailored service suggestions based on past interactions.

Another game-changer in this realm is the rise of voice search, with the increasing popularity of smart speakers. Adapting to voice search means businesses need to optimize their content in alignment with natural speech patterns, catering to consumers’ queries.

Furthermore, the shift to virtual interactions has paved the way for interactive video consultations, allowing professionals to assess and provide quotes without physical visits, breaking geographical constraints.

Lastly, as the world tilts towards sustainability, home services companies embracing eco-friendly practices stand to gain significantly. By using green materials or employing sustainable operational methods, businesses can attract a burgeoning segment of environmentally-conscious consumers.

Agility, continuous learning, and adaptability remain paramount in this ever-evolving marketing landscape.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What is home service marketing?

Home service marketing encompasses online and offline tactics businesses use in sectors such as cleaning, roofing, plumbing, landscaping, handyman services, etc., to increase their visibility.

2. What are the characteristics of service marketing?

Four distinct characteristics make up service marketing. They are intangibility, variability, inseparability, and perishability.

The most recent innovations in service marketing include automated customer support, contactless and cashless payments, and 24/7 customer support.

3. What are in-house marketing activities?

In-house marketing refers to the marketing activities that employees of a company deploy. Companies can decide to set up in-house marketing teams with the primary goal of replicating the agency model.
